Output 2f91bc58683274c5cf61a14ba22228d9cb702e425c011e89fbd7ffb8d0c2d94e:2

value
390070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df310ee7604315361378642c09c33d61e6bcaf6 OP_EQUAL
address
3LTydQB86agRnFDZz67aWiZaieQUU6VEUx
transaction
2f91bc58683274c5cf61a14ba22228d9cb702e425c011e89fbd7ffb8d0c2d94e
spent
true